Compare all specifications:

1970 Alpine A 110 2011 Subaru Forester
Make Alpine Subaru
Model A 110 Forester
Year Released 1970 2011
Body Type Coupe SUV
Engine Position Rear Front
Engine Size 1296 cc 2500 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line boxer
Horse Power 118 HP 170 HP
Torque 122 Nm 236 Nm
Torque RPM 4500 RPM 4100 RPM
Drive Type Rear AWD
Transmission Type Manual 4-speed automatic
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 630 kg 1497 kg
Vehicle Length 3860 mm 4559 mm
Vehicle Width 1460 mm 1781 mm
Vehicle Height 1140 mm 1699 mm
Wheelbase Size 2110 mm 2616 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 38 L 64 L
